void Tokenize(const string& str, vector<string>& tokens, const string& delimiters)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
// Skip delimiters at beginning.
|
||||||
|
string::size_type lastPos = str.find_first_not_of(delimiters, 0);
|
||||||
|
// Find first "non-delimiter".
|
||||||
|
string::size_type pos = str.find_first_of(delimiters, lastPos);
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
while (string::npos != pos || string::npos != lastPos)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
// Found a token, add it to the vector.
|
||||||
|
tokens.push_back(str.substr(lastPos, pos - lastPos));
|
||||||
|
// Skip delimiters. Note the "not_of"
|
||||||
|
lastPos = str.find_first_not_of(delimiters, pos);
|
||||||
|
// Find next "non-delimiter"
|
||||||
|
pos = str.find_first_of(delimiters, lastPos);
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
}

//
|
||||||
|
// "c:\a\b\c" + "c:\a\x\file.txt" => "..\..\x\file.txt"
|
||||||
|
// http://mrpmorris.blogspot.com/2007/05/convert-absolute-path-to-relative-path.html
|
||||||
|
//
|
||||||
|
string SystemToolkit::path_relative_to_path( const string& absolutePath, const string& relativeTo )
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
vector< string > absoluteDirectories;
|
||||||
|
vector< string > relativeDirectories;
|
||||||
|
Tokenize( absolutePath, absoluteDirectories, "/" );
|
||||||
|
Tokenize( relativeTo, relativeDirectories, "/" );
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Get the shortest of the two paths
|
||||||
|
size_t length = absoluteDirectories.size() < relativeDirectories.size() ? absoluteDirectories.size() : relativeDirectories.size();
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Use to determine where in the loop we exited
|
||||||
|
int lastCommonRoot = -1;
|
||||||
|
size_t index;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Find common root
|
||||||
|
for (index = 0; index < length; ++index) {
|
||||||
|
if (StringEQ( absoluteDirectories[index], relativeDirectories[index]))
|
||||||
|
lastCommonRoot = index;
|
||||||
|
else
|
||||||
|
break;
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// If we didn't find a common prefix then throw
|
||||||
|
if (lastCommonRoot == -1)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
assert( 0 ); // "Paths do not have a common base"
|
||||||
|
return "";
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
string relativePath;
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Add on the ..
|
||||||
|
for (index = lastCommonRoot + 1; index < relativeDirectories.size(); ++index) {
|
||||||
|
if (relativeDirectories[index].size() > 0)
|
||||||
|
relativePath += "../";
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
// Add on the folders
|
||||||
|
for (index = lastCommonRoot + 1; index < absoluteDirectories.size() - 1; ++index)
|
||||||
|
{
|
||||||
|
relativePath += absoluteDirectories[index];
|
||||||
|
relativePath += "/";
|
||||||
|
}
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
relativePath += absoluteDirectories[absoluteDirectories.size() - 1];
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
|
return relativePath;
|
||||||
|
}
